#b3850d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#b3850d is composed of 70.2% red, 52.2%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 25.7% magenta, 92.7% yellow and 29.8% black. It has a hue angle of 43.4 degrees, a saturation of 86.5% and a lightness of 37.6%. #b3850d color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ff1a with #670b00.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

Shades and Tints of #b3850d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0b01 is the darkest color, while #fffefb is the lightest one.
